Sypris Electronics, LLC, a subsidiary of Sypris Solutions, Inc., has received a follow-on award from a leading U.S. defense contractor. This award is for the manufacture and testing of embedded circuit card assemblies that will support cryptographic functions for the U.S. Army’s Key Management System (AKMS).

The AKMS is a core component of the National Security Agency’s Electronic Key Management System, providing tactical units with organic key generation and secure electronic key distribution. Sypris's components will be integrated into a ruggedized, handheld Simple Key Loader (SKL) device, serving as the cryptographic engine for future electronic key loading and field key management systems.

Production for this program is scheduled to begin in 2026, and this follow-on award extends Sypris's backlog on the program through 2026. This continuity in production supports the U.S. Government’s Cryptographic Modernization Initiative and reinforces Sypris's role as a reliable partner in secure communications.
